Job Description

Job Responsibilities:
Reporting to the Director of Academic Research, the Scientist of Academic Research and Clinical Liaison will manage and support academic research partnerships between Abiomed and key customer accounts and leading academic institutions in Europe. This position is key to expanding and deepening the clinical and basic science knowledge base of cardiac unloading and cardiac recovery. The EU Scientist will be an integral part of the Academic Research group and Medical Office in Abiomed and support both pre-clinical and clinical research projects in leading academic institutions and serve as an academic and clinical liaison between the company and the research sites.

Principle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Support Abiomed’s growing European basic and clinical research network through partnering with academic institutions with the goal of publishing scientific work in high impact-factor peer reviewed journals
  • Travel to and communicate as a liaison between Company and academic institutions at which the Company is supporting collaborative academic research
  • Define collaborative research programs and specific objectives at key customer accounts and leading academic institutions
  • Establish research support contracts
  • Manage collaborative research programs to ensure continued progress and deliverables
  • Support the writing and preparation of research publications and presentations
  • Directly participate in various aspects of research projects as appropriate (i.e., pre-clinical studies, clinical studies, clinical data analysis, etc.)




Skills/Requirements

Job Qualifications:

  • Advanced Degree (MD or PhD required) in the cardiovascular space; Post graduate clinical training in Cardiology, Internal or Emergency Medicine is an advantage
  • Prior experience in directing and conducting academic and clinical research
  • 1-3 years experience in the Medical Device Sector (Cardiovascular strongly preferred)
  • Experience in writing and publishing the results of academic research
  • Skilled in managing customer relationships
  • Strong communication skills (written and verbal), German proficiency is an advantage
  • Ability to travel nationally and internationally approximately 50% of the time
